Researching the legal status of cannabis is an increasingly complex task, as laws and regulations hobbling this substance vary significantly from one country to another and even within different regions or sections of the same country. To conduct thorough research on this topic, consider these crucial considerations.

<br>Firstly, identify the regions you need to focus on. If you are conducting research on a specific country, you'll need to find out its federal laws and regulations regarding cannabis use, possession, and cultivation. In instances where the nation is federal, but also has states or sections with different laws, you'll need to look at both national and state-provincial laws.

<br>Next, look into the different categories of cannabis legality in these jurisdictions. These typically include full prohibition, medicinal use only, restricted access to certain conditions, decriminalization for recreational use, full decriminalization, and legalization for recreational use.

<br>To gather information on cannabis legal status, start with government websites. Many countries, provinces, and sections have websites dedicated to providing information on cannabis laws, regulations, and any pertinent guidance for citizens. Other reliable sources include legislative or parliamentary websites, which often provide details of enacted laws and amendments.
<br>
<br>Additional sources can be scholarly and professional publications, which frequently carry research and articles on cannabis law and regulation. Online media outlets and respected journalism resources can also provide helpful insights and updates. Non-political organizations, advocacy groups, and industry associations often have comprehensive information on cannabis laws and regulations as well.
<br>
<br>When evaluating sources for trustworthiness, consider elements such as source type, author qualifications, date of publication, and the publication's standing. Some sources might present skewed or outdated information, which may affect the accuracy and validity of your research.

<br>It is essential to authenticate the sources you use, corroborate information across multiple sources, and thoroughly evaluate the data you find. Consult local experts, government officials, or professionals in the field to ensure the accuracy of your information. This step is particularly important in the ever-changing landscape of cannabis legal standing.
